Adobe flash still works on Jelly Bean luckily. It just won't be updated from here on. Just side load the apk like every other apk out there no root needed. You can get it directly from Adobe if you don't have a backup:

http://helpx.adobe.com/flash-player/...-versions.html


Forgot to add: No it won't work in Chrome. However, it will work with any of the alternative browsers out there that currently support Flash now like the new Firefox.

What media player are you using? Also did you download the correct codecs? I like to use MX Player but you will need to download the appropriate codec for Tegra 3. It usually tells you which one to get.
